OXYGEN TENSION WITHIN THE RABBIT FALLOPIAN TUBE

LUIGI MASTROIANNI, Jr. and RICHARD JONES

Summary.: A system was devised for measuring the oxygen tension within the lumen of the fallopian tube in the unanaesthetized rabbit. After preliminary readings which revealed a mean intraluminal pO2 of 60 mm Hg, ovulation was induced with i.v. HCG. The oxygen tension remained essentially unchanged at the estimated time of ovulation and in the first 3 days after ovulation.
